Output ef207d564da3aa191c3ed55ca3401974108b60a7c1902ad3161b515dc62a443b:1

value
10763
script pubkey
OP_0 OP_PUSHBYTES_20 901b10fb9b33fa06359b1d9dfac928869f51c604
address
tb1qjqd3p7umx0aqvdvmrkwl4jfgs604r3sywmlrmr
transaction
ef207d564da3aa191c3ed55ca3401974108b60a7c1902ad3161b515dc62a443b
confirmations
63892
spent
true